
In late 2010, Sun Microsystems Co-founder
Scott McNealy and finance veteran Scott Johnston, launched
WayIn, a mobile Q&A and polling service designed to let individuals and brands quickly create and respond to polls on anything their hearts desire. Thanks to the managerial clout behind it, the Silicon Valley-based startup
has gone on to raise $20 million in venture funding. Now WayIn is extending its functionality with a new service called
Twitpolls, which enables users and brands to engage with (and gather) realtime feedback from their Twitter followers -- without requiring users to leave the comfort of their tweet stream.
